This concentrated PEAK DEX‑Cool is a factory‑style orange OAT antifreeze designed to be mixed 50/50 with distilled water before use. It is intended to protect cooling systems from rust and corrosion, including aluminum components, and meets ASTM D3306, D4985 and GM specifications. Typical use is a flush and fill or top‑up after mixing the concentrate to the correct ratio; when prepared as directed the formula claims up to 10 years or 150,000 miles of service life under proper maintenance. The product is free of amines, phosphate, borate, nitrite and silicate, which reduces deposit formation and helps maintain system additives. Because this listing is the concentrated version, buyers must mix it accurately; improper dilution will change freeze and boil protection. Also this formula is specified for GM vehicles requiring DEX‑Cool chemistry, so while it offers long life and corrosion protection, ensure compatibility with a Dodge Challenger before switching coolants or mixing with other chemistries.

Choosing the Right Dodge Challenger Antifreeze: Key Factors to Consider

Freeze and Boil-Over Protection

Understanding a coolant's freeze point and boiling point is essential because it determines how well the system handles extreme temperatures. A lower freeze point prevents internal freezing in cold conditions, which can crack blocks or rupture hoses. A higher boiling point, often achieved with the right mixture of coolant and water, helps prevent overheating and vapor lock under heavy loads.

When choosing antifreeze, check manufacturer guidance for recommended concentration and how it affects the protective temperature range. Consider your local climate and whether you need extra margin for severe winter or hot summer driving.

Corrosion Inhibitor Chemistry

Corrosion inhibitors protect iron, steel, aluminum, and soldered joints in the cooling system from electrochemical attack. Different formulations use different inhibitor packages, such as organic acids or silicates, which influence longevity and compatibility with specific metals.

A coolant with the right inhibitor chemistry reduces radiator and water pump wear and can extend the life of hoses and seals. For vehicles with aluminum components, choose formulations that explicitly protect aluminum systems to avoid pitting and premature failure.

Compatibility With Cooling System Materials

Modern cooling systems often combine aluminum radiators, cast-iron blocks, brass fittings, and various elastomers. Some coolants are formulated for mixed-metal compatibility while others are optimized for a narrower range of materials.

Using an incompatible coolant can accelerate corrosion or degrade seals and gaskets. Verify that the antifreeze lists compatibility with aluminum components and common elastomers used in automotive hoses and gaskets to minimize the risk of leaks and component damage.

Service Interval and Longevity

Different antifreeze formulations offer different service intervals. Long-life coolants typically extend drain intervals through improved inhibitor packages and slower depletion rates. Shorter-interval formulations may require more frequent maintenance but can be easier to match when topping off.

Consider how often you are willing to service the cooling system and whether you want a product that supports longer intervals between changes. Balance convenience against the potential for inhibitor depletion in older systems.

Heat Transfer and Thermal Stability

A coolant must move heat away from the engine efficiently to prevent hot spots and detonation risk. Thermal conductivity and stability under high temperatures affect how well the system maintains consistent engine operating temperature.

Products that maintain stable properties under thermal cycling reduce the chance of localized overheating and help preserve head gaskets and cylinder head integrity. Look for formulations with proven thermal stability in continuous and stop-and-go driving conditions.

Maintenance and Service Compatibility

Consider whether the antifreeze allows for simple top-ups, whether it requires a full flush before switching, and whether it is compatible with common coolant testing methods. Some coolants can be mixed safely while others should not be combined with different inhibitor chemistries.

Also think about ease of use during routine maintenance, such as whether the product is pre-mixed or concentrated, and whether it requires a specific water quality for dilution. Maintenance-friendly options reduce the chance of mistakes that can compromise protection.

FAQ

How often should I change the antifreeze in a Dodge Challenger?

Change intervals vary by coolant type and driving conditions but often range from a few years to longer for long-life formulations. Check coolant condition with a tester and follow manufacturer guidance for your vehicle's recommended interval. If you notice discoloration, strong odor, or reduced freeze protection, service the coolant sooner.

Can I mix different types of antifreeze in my Challenger?

Mixing different inhibitor chemistries is usually not recommended because it can reduce corrosion protection and shorten service life. If you must top off, try to match the existing coolant type and chemistry. When changing chemistry, perform a proper flush to minimize compatibility issues.

Does antifreeze protect against overheating as well as freezing?

Yes, antifreeze raises the boiling point of the coolant mixture and helps prevent vapor formation under high temperatures. Proper concentration and a functional cooling system are both required to avoid overheating. Also ensure the thermostat, radiator, and fans are in good condition for complete protection.

Is distilled water necessary when mixing concentrated antifreeze?

Using distilled or demineralized water helps prevent mineral deposits and scaling inside the cooling system. Tap water can contain minerals that reduce heat transfer and accelerate corrosion over time. For best results, follow dilution recommendations and use high-quality water when mixing concentrate.

Will switching to a long-life antifreeze help reduce maintenance?

Long-life formulations can extend drain intervals by using more durable inhibitor packages, which reduces the frequency of full coolant changes. However, they do not eliminate the need for periodic checks and can be less forgiving if previously incompatible fluids are present. Consider the system condition before switching.
